It is with great pleasure I introduce today’s guest, Dr. Shari-Ann James, licensed Psychologist and certified Perinatal Mental Health Professional.  It was vital that I include Dr. James on season 3 because it has become abundantly clear that our mental health as parents, women, mothers, daughters has been stretched compounded by a global pandemic.  Dr. James shares some practical tools that can be used immediately to help calm the storm of our thoughts, I mean she literally demonstrates one mindfulness technique that’s quick and I personally found helpful.
1 in 8 couples experience some fertility challenges, yet many feel quite alone when faced with such a diagnosis. Dr. James talks us through the emotions associated with infertility, one such feeling is that of losing your sense of control, hear how she suggests this particular feeling can be addressed.
We also cover:
What perinatal mental health looks like? Tips for perinatal self-care Creating a space where you can be open and honest with your significant other Considerations for reproductive options, inclusive of third-party reproduction When should someone get help for postpartum anxiety, rage and depression? Have you ever heard of a postpartum plan/checklist? Dr. James delves into this critical tool that can be used as a preventative measure for the 4th Here are a few of her recommended books:
The infertility workbook by Barbara Blitzer
Conquering infertility by Dr. Alice Domar
At a loss by Donna Rothert
